Feedback on Battlefield 6 Open Beta - Areas for Improvement
I have tested the Battlefield 6 Open Beta and would like to share some feedback regarding a few issues I noticed.
Frame Rate and Visual Smoothness
Although the game shows high frame rates and I have G-Sync enabled, the gameplay still feels choppy and stutters. The motion does not appear as smooth as expected given the hardware and settings, which impacts the overall experience.
Lack of Realistic Blood Effects
The game feels heavily censored and toned down, almost like it is targeted at a younger audience. There is almost no blood visible neither when enemies are hit nor on nearby surfaces like walls or the ground after shooting or eliminating opponents. This reduces the immersion and realism that Battlefield is known for.
Downed Player Visibility and Interaction
When a player is injured and waiting for a teammate's revival, enemies cannot see that the player is downed and therefore cannot finish them off. This mechanic feels unrealistic, especially since the downed player can still communicate enemy positions to their team. It creates an imbalance and breaks immersion, as it is unusual that an incapacitated player can provide tactical information while being untouchable by enemies.
